Transaction 24ccd53e298fde1ab8ff100064237d135558010b316f54786efd6e20fd627cd3
1 Input
1 Output
-
24ccd53e298fde1ab8ff100064237d135558010b316f54786efd6e20fd627cd3:0
- value
- 666043
- script pubkey
- OP_0 OP_PUSHBYTES_20 686acc67efefd379153ea123d4b2bf71bbf1fb2a
- address
- bc1qdp4vcel0alfhj9f75y3afv4lwxalr7e2j83fzj